Mazda to invest $11b by 2030 to electrify its vehicles, boost battery production

Japan’s Mazda Motor Corp. will invest about $10.58 billion to electrify its vehicles, including boosting production of battery EVs, and aims to increase their share in the company’s overall global car sales by 2030.
